
Two policemen and two FARC guerrillas died in an attack on a police patrol in the south west of Colombia Sunday. Seven civilians and one policeman were injured.
According to a police official, the guerrillas attacked a number of policemen who were doing security checks in the town of Algericas, Huila. The two deceased policemen died in this initial attack.
The policemen fired back and killed two of the attackers. Seven civillians caught in the crossfire were injured.
